Propan$-1-$ol can be prepared from propene by alcohol
- A${H_2}O/{H_2}S{O_4}$
- B$Hg{(OAc)_2}/{H_2}O$ followed by $NaB{H_4}$
- ✓${B_2}{H_6}$ followed by ${H_2}{O_2}$
- D$C{H_3}C{O_2}H/{H_2}S{O_4}$
$C{{H}_{3}}-C{{H}_{2}}-C{{H}_{2}}OH$
